Sky" <dav...@sh...> > | Sun, 5 Jul 2009 22:18:15 -0700 (PDT) > | Subject: [Audacity-devel] clicktrack9.ny with 2 help screens >> Attached is clicktrack9.ny which now has 2 help screens. Line lengths are >> the same, about 70 characters I think - you mentioned smaller screen width >> for Ubuntu I think it was - I can easily change the screen width to a >> smaller value, what is that value - perhaps 60 characters? Or can I get >> away with no \n characters? > > Wrap occurs on Windows in the error dialogue/help screen at > about 600 px, it seems, looks more like 450 px in Ubuntu. > That means 60 characters maximum per line including spaces, > yes. I think you should force a line break with \n. If you > let the system do the wrap then on Windows you could get > sentences with only one or two words which would look odd > with long lines. Also the screen would then look a rather > different shape on Windows (almost square, instead of > longer than it was wide). > > In the attached, I put "Individual click duration" at the start of > the second screen. Due to the length problem, it's either that > or remove the descriptive paragraph from the top of the first > screen, which makes the second screen a bit short. > > The "Action choice" options are now "Generate track", "help > screen 1" and "help screen 2", otherwise they are too wide on > Ubuntu and both help items will appear to say "help screen". > > Let me know if I can commit this please. > > > Thanks > > > Gale > > |
